Investigating the Effect of Water Source on Relative Frequency and Diversity of Cultured Rainbow Trout, Oncorhynchus mykiss (Walbaum, 1792) Ectoparasites in Qazvin Province

Abstract:
A fish species that lives in two different geographical regions may have some minor or evident differences in frequency and diversity of ectoparasites. Physical and chemical differences of water source, presence of intermediate hosts of some parasites and many other complicated factors interfere in this aspect. This research was done during 36 months from 1388 to 1391 in rainbow trout farms of Qazvin province to study the effect of water source in frequency and diversity of ectoparasites of Cultured Rainbow Trout. For this purpose 1150 rainbow trouts with clinical signs from seven farms with will source and average temperature of 15ͦ c and three farms which receive water from river system with average temperature of 11 ͦ c were caught and transferred alive to the laboratory of veterinary medicine department of Qazvin. Parasite experiments were done using the wet smear of skin, and checked with identification key. Results showed that the farms with river system, despite situating one after another, had less frequency and diversity of ectoparasites in comparison with fish which receive water from the will with higher average temperature. The parasites in river-system farms were consist of Trichodina sp. with the most frequency in spring, Ichthyophthirius sp., Gyrodactylus sp., Dactylogyrus sp. and Ichthyobodo sp. with the most ffequency in summer and also Chilodonella sp. with the most frequency in winter. The parasites in will farms were consist of Ichthyophthirius sp.,Trichodina sp.,Gyrodactylus sp., Dactylogyrus sp. , Chilodonella sp., Lernaea sp., Epistylis sp., Tetrahymena sp., Cryptobia sp. and Vorticella sp. from which the most frequent infections were Ichthyophthirius sp. and Tricodina sp. with the most frequency in summer and fall, respectively, and Chilodonella sp. with the most frequency in winter
